Overview
SpotlessCity operates an online marketplace and scheduling platform that aggregates local dry cleaners by zip code and address, lets users book pick-up and drop-off times, and recently launched an iOS app. Customers are not charged pick-up/delivery or service fees, and partner cleaners are prohibited from marking up prices for SpotlessCity users. The company provides a dashboard for dry cleaners and takes a negotiated fixed percentage of orders—generally around 10 percent. Founder Hissan Bajwa frames the product as more than a Seamless for laundry and plans to offer consumer education to match customers with the right cleaners, plus add related recurring household services such as house cleaning. SpotlessCity is exiting a pilot phase in Brooklyn and Manhattan and plans to expand into other New York boroughs and similar dense markets, while evaluating how to deploy in suburban cities. The company uses hyperlocal marketing, referrals, and street-level outreach to acquire users and says word-of-mouth has been strong. Financially, SpotlessCity raised a $200,000 seed from friends and family and reports it is on track to hit the volumes needed to break even while exploring licensing or franchising fees for new-city deployments.
